Go to the source code of this file.
Functions | |
block | b (cellShape(cellModel::HEX, identity(8)), pointField(boundBox(point::zero, L).hexCorners()), blockEdgeList(), blockFaceList(), N) |
forAll (boundaryDicts, patchi) | |
Variables | |
cellShapeList | cellShapes |
faceListList | boundary |
pointField | points |
Info<< "Creating cells"<< endl;cellShapes=b.shapes();Info<< "Creating boundary faces"<< endl;boundary.setSize(b.boundaryPatches().size());forAll(boundary, patchi) { faceList faces(b.boundaryPatches()[patchi].size());forAll(faces, facei) { faces[facei]=face(b.boundaryPatches()[patchi][facei]);} boundary[patchi].transfer(faces);} points.transfer(const_cast< pointField & >b.points()));}Info<< "Creating patch dictionaries"<< endl;wordList patchNames(boundary.size());forAll(patchNames, patchi){ patchNames[patchi]=polyPatch::defaultName(patchi);}PtrList< dictionary > | boundaryDicts (boundary.size()) |
block b | ( | cellShape(cellModel::HEX, identity(8)) | , |
pointField(boundBox(point::zero, L).hexCorners()) | , | ||
blockEdgeList() | , | ||
blockFaceList() | , | ||
N | |||
) |
forAll | ( | boundaryDicts | , |
patchi | |||
) |
Definition at line 43 of file createBlockMesh.H.
References boundaryDicts, and dictionary.
cellShapeList cellShapes |
Definition at line 1 of file createBlockMesh.H.
Referenced by hexCellLooper::cut(), topoCellLooper::cut(), forAll(), if(), and voxelMeshSearch::makeMesh().
faceListList boundary |
Definition at line 2 of file createBlockMesh.H.
Referenced by faMesh::addFaPatches(), fvMesh::addFvPatches(), volPointInterpolationAdjoint::calcBoundaryAddressing(), faMesh::correctPatchPointNormals(), liquidFilmModel::correctThermoFields(), interfaceTrackingFvMesh::correctUsBoundaryConditions(), faMeshDecomposition::decomposeMesh(), fvMesh::delta(), faMesh::edgeLengthCorrection(), for(), faMesh::haloFaceCentres(), faMesh::haloFaceNormals(), fvMesh::interfaces(), singleCellFvMesh::interpolate(), volPointInterpolationAdjoint::interpolateBoundaryField(), volPointInterpolation::interpolateBoundaryField(), volPointInterpolationAdjoint::interpolateSensitivitiesField(), volPointInterpolationAdjoint::makeBoundaryWeights(), voxelMeshSearch::makeMesh(), volPointInterpolationAdjoint::makeWeights(), fvMotionSolverEngineMesh::move(), faFieldReconstructor::reconstructField(), fvMatrix< Type >::setBounAndInterCoeffs(), dynamicMotionSolverFvMeshAMI::update(), oversetFvMeshBase::updateAddressing(), mappedFlowRateFvPatchVectorField::updateCoeffs(), filmPyrolysisRadiativeCoupledMixedFvPatchScalarField::updateCoeffs(), turbulentTemperatureRadCoupledMixedFvPatchScalarField::updateCoeffs(), humidityTemperatureCoupledMixedFvPatchScalarField::updateCoeffs(), reconstructedDistanceFunction::updateContactAngle(), surfaceFieldWriter::write(), and faMeshDecomposition::writeDecomposition().
pointField points |
Definition at line 3 of file createBlockMesh.H.
Info<< "Creating cells" << endl; cellShapes = b.shapes(); Info<< "Creating boundary faces" << endl; boundary.setSize(b.boundaryPatches().size()); forAll(boundary, patchi) { faceList faces(b.boundaryPatches()[patchi].size()); forAll(faces, facei) { faces[facei] = face(b.boundaryPatches()[patchi][facei]); } boundary[patchi].transfer(faces); } points.transfer(const_cast<pointField&>b.points()));}Info<< "Creating patch dictionaries" << endl;wordList patchNames(boundary.size());forAll(patchNames, patchi){ patchNames[patchi] = polyPatch::defaultName(patchi);}PtrList<dictionary> boundaryDicts(boundary.size()) |
Definition at line 42 of file createBlockMesh.H.
Referenced by forAll(), and voxelMeshSearch::makeMesh().